#c8d644 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c8d644 is composed of 78.4% red, 83.9%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.2%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 65.8 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 55.3%. #c8d644 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#91ad00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#c8d644 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c8d644 has RGB values of R:200, G:214,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13162052.

Hex triplet c8d644 #c8d644
RGB Decimal 200, 214, 68 rgb(200,214,68)
RGB Percent 78.4, 83.9, 26.7 rgb(78.4%,83.9%,26.7%)
CMYK 7, 0, 68, 16
HSL 65.8°, 64, 55.3 hsl(65.8,64%,55.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 65.8°, 68.2, 83.9
Web Safe cccc33 #cccc33
CIE-LAB 82.266, -22.889, 66.996
XYZ 48.909, 60.79, 14.626
xyY 0.393, 0.489, 60.79
CIE-LCH 82.266, 70.799, 108.863
CIE-LUV 82.266, -3.322, 81.545
Hunter-Lab 77.968, -24.472, 43.456
Binary 11001000, 11010110, 01000100

Shades and Tints of #c8d644

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060601 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c8d644

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f908a is the less saturated color, while #e4f921 is the most saturated one.
